Next year, come down to Clermont, FL for the Horrible Hundred. It's always the Sunday before Thanksgiving. It's a Century ride with 4,800 feet of climbing. That still may not be much for you, but I also recently did 6 Gap in NE Georgia. It's also a Century with 11,230 feet of climbing. After doing that, I thought the Horrible Hundred would be easy, six weeks later. It wasn't! The hills are much shorter, but many of them have a steeper grade, causing you to keep burning those matches. Come and enjoy it. It's Florida's most popular ride.
